3. Industry & Positioning

The TIC industry in India is characterized by increasing demand driven by stricter regulatory frameworks, growing consumer awareness regarding quality and safety, and industrial expansion. It is a fragmented market with numerous small and medium-sized players, alongside a few large global and domestic enterprises. Qualitek Labs likely operates as a regional or niche player, potentially specializing in certain types of testing or serving specific industries where it has built expertise and client relationships. Its positioning would depend on its accreditations, service speed, accuracy, and pricing competitiveness.

4. Competitive Advantage (Moat)

For a company like Qualitek Labs, competitive advantages are typically built on:

Accreditations and Certifications: Obtaining and maintaining industry-specific accreditations (e.g., NABL in India for testing and calibration laboratories, ISO standards) serves as a significant barrier to entry and builds trust.

Specialized Expertise: Niche technical expertise and skilled personnel in specific testing methodologies can differentiate the company.

Client Relationships & Reputation: Long-term relationships built on reliability, accuracy, and quick turnaround times can create switching costs for clients.

Location & Accessibility: For certain types of testing, proximity to industrial clusters or target clients can be an advantage.

While not as strong as global giants, these factors can provide a local moat.

5. Growth Drivers

Increasing Regulatory Compliance: Stricter environmental, food safety, pharmaceutical, and industrial regulations in India will drive higher demand for mandatory testing and certification.

Economic Growth & Industrialization: Expansion across manufacturing, infrastructure, and consumer goods sectors necessitates more quality control and testing services.

Consumer Awareness: Rising consumer demand for quality, safe, and traceable products pushes manufacturers to ensure higher standards, leading to increased testing.

Outsourcing Trend: Companies increasingly outsource their testing needs to specialized labs to save costs, leverage expertise, and ensure impartiality.

Technological Advancements: Adoption of new, advanced testing methodologies and equipment can expand service offerings and capabilities.

6. Risks

Intense Competition: The fragmented nature of the TIC market means intense competition, potentially leading to pricing pressures.

Regulatory Changes: Sudden changes in regulatory requirements or standards could impact demand for certain tests or necessitate significant investment in new equipment/training.

Technology & Equipment Obsolescence: The need to continuously invest in advanced, often expensive, laboratory equipment to keep pace with technological changes and client demands.

Skilled Manpower Shortage: Reliance on highly skilled scientists and technicians means a shortage of qualified personnel can be a limiting factor.

Economic Slowdown: A slowdown in the industrial or manufacturing sectors could reduce the demand for testing services.

Reputational Risk: Errors in testing, data integrity issues, or loss of accreditations can severely damage reputation and client trust.
